What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Independent (IND) lost it to Swatantra Party (SWA), which now leads by 18.3%.
- SWA vote shareSWA went from 5.9% to 45.9% of the vote here (+40.0%).
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 73.5% of the vote between them, up from 67.3% — a tighter two-way contest.
